Two Blue Doors

Two Blue Doors in Saint Louis, MO , is in business of 5943 - Stationery Stores as well as 453210 - Office Supplies and Stationery Stores . The company is located at 75 West Lockwood Avenue # 203, Saint Louis, MO 63119. Find more detail information and reviews about Two Blue Doors...

Table of Contents

  1. Business Infomation - Two Blue Doors

  2. Nearby Business - Two Blue Doors

  3. Similar Stationery Stores Business - Two Blue Doors

  4. Popular Business - Two Blue Doors

Business Information - Two Blue Doors

Company
Two Blue Doors
Address
75 West Lockwood Avenue # 203, Saint Louis, MO 63119 Map
Contact
Curtis Hoskins
Phone
3149684033
Web
twobluedoors.com
Location
Single Location
Type
B2C
Revenue
$100.000 to $499.999
NAICS CODE
453210 - Office Supplies and Stationery Stores
SIC CODE
5943 - Stationery Stores

Nearby Business - Two Blue Doors

Similar Stationery Stores Business